Description

Our next ophthalmology talk will be given by Fionnuala McKeown, a final year medical student at Queen's University Belfast, during which she will cover ophthalmology conditions that commonly arise in the UKMLA including causes of vision loss. The case-led session should provide students with an opportunity to test and expand on their knowledge.
